Forest fires continue to spread in Turkey, and the death toll rises to eight

Ankara, SANA-The death toll from forest fires that erupted during the past few days has increased and continues to expand in the region


Ankara-Sana

The death toll from forest fires that broke out over the past days and continues to expand in Turkish provinces has risen to eight, after two bodies were found today, while more people were evacuated from the fire areas.

The Anadolu Agency, affiliated with the Turkish regime, quoted Health Minister Fahrettin Koca as saying that "the two bodies were found in the town of Manavgat in Antalya province," noting that they died in their house, which was damaged by the fire.

The mayor of Bodrum stated that a number of neighborhoods of Bodrum and Marmaris were evacuated, as the fires were set ablaze by strong winds from the nearby Milas area.

Since the fires broke out last Wednesday, more than 864 people have received medical treatment.

Yesterday, an earlier toll indicated that six people were killed as a result of forest fires, while firefighting teams were able to extinguish most of them.
